body {
margin:0; padding:0;
font-family:Arial, Helvetica, sans-serif;
font-size:14px;
background:#21231e url(/images/back.jpg) no-repeat bottom right;
}

           
a img {
border:0;
}
table {
border-collapse:collapse;
width:100%;
}
td {
padding:5px;
vertical-align:top;
}

#header {
background:#21231e;
}
#header table {
height:211px;
}
#header #flash {
text-align:left;
padding:0 0 0 0;
background:url(/images/flash_shadow.gif) no-repeat 2px 3px;
height:211px;
}
#header #logo {
width:265px; height:211px;
background:url(/images/leave.jpg) no-repeat left top;
}
#header #logo .logo {
position:relative; top:115px; left:70px;
}
#menu {
font-size:13px;
padding:10px 0 0 0;
}
#menu a {
color:#FFFFFF;
}
#menu a:hover {
}
#submenu {
padding:40px 0 40px 25px;
}
#submenu b a {
color:#21231e;
}
#submenu a {
color:#FFFFFF;
text-decoration:none;
}
#submenu a:hover {
text-decoration:underline;
}
#submenu ul, #submenu ul li {
margin:0; padding:0;
}
#submenu ul ul {
padding:0 0 0 15px;
}
#submenu li {
list-style:none;
}
#content {
}
#content h3 {
margin:0; padding:10px 0 0 0;
color:#0d0e0c;
font-size:14px;
}
#content p {
margin:0; padding:10px 0 10px 0;
text-indent:35px;
}
#content #l_c {
background:#719569;
width:265px;
}
#content #r_c {
background:#d6ebec;
padding:30px 40px 40px 70px;
}
#footer {
color:#807d7d;
text-align:center;
padding:20px 70px 0 70px;
}
#footer a {
text-decoration:none;
color:#807d7d;
}
#footer a:hover {
text-decoration:underline;
}
#footer #bottom ul, #footer #bottom li {
margin:0; padding:0;
}
#footer #bottom li {
list-style:none;
display:inline;
}
#footer #bottom {
font-size:12px;
}
#footer big {
font-size:14px;
color:#FFFFFF;
}

#main {
background:#719569;
margin:40px 70px 0 70px;
}
#main {
}
#main li {
color:#135803;
font-size:12px;
}
#main a {
color:#135803;
text-decoration:none;
}
#main a:hover {
color:#ef0707;
text-decoration:underline;
}
#main table {
width:100%;
}
#main td {
padding-bottom:30px;
text-align:center;
}
#main table td div {
width:330px;
margin:auto;
position:relative;
}
#temp {
opacity: 0.5;
filter: alpha(opacity=50);
}
#main table td div ul {
margin:0;
padding:0 0 0 20px;
width:120px;
}
#main table td div li {
margin:0;
padding:0 0 5px 3px;
}
#main .section a {
color:#ef0707;
font-size:13px;
text-decoration:none;
}
#main table td .section {
position:absolute;
top:100px; left:40px;
width:100px;
}
#main table td .bulb_l_1 {
width:180px; height:180px;
background:url(/images/bulb_l.gif) no-repeat;
position:absolute; top:-15px; left:-140px;
opacity: 0.5;
filter: alpha(opacity=50);
}
#main table td .bulb_l_1_text {
text-align:left;
position:absolute; top:0px; left:-140px;
}

#main table td .bulb_l_2 {
width:186px; height:200px;
background:url(/images/bulb_l.gif) no-repeat;
position:absolute; top:30px; left:-140px;
opacity: 0.5;
filter: alpha(opacity=50);
}
#main table td .bulb_l_2_text {
text-align:left;
position:absolute; top:50px; left:-140px;
}

#main table td .bulb_r_1 {
width:186px; height:180px;
background:url(/images/bulb_r.gif) no-repeat;
position:absolute; top:-15px; right:-140px;
opacity: 0.5;
filter: alpha(opacity=50);
}
#main table td .bulb_r_1_text {
text-align:left;
position:absolute; top:0; right:-140px;
width:140px
}

#main table td .bulb_r_2 {
width:186px; height:450px;
background:url(/images/bulb_r.gif) no-repeat;
position:absolute; top:35px; right:-140px;
opacity: 0.5;
filter: alpha(opacity=50);
}
#main table td .bulb_r_2_text {
text-align:left;
position:absolute; top:50px; right:-140px;
width:140px
}


#lang_ru {
padding-left: 918px;
padding-top: 5px;
}